ON THIS DAY IN 1890, the Brooklyn Daily Eagle reported, The President has signed the act for the admission of Wyoming into the Union.
ON THIS DAY IN 1928, Home Talk/The Item reported, Approximately 2,375 students have registered in the New Utrecht summer school which opened at the Bensonhurst institution on July 3, Alfred Hoffman, principal of the session, told Home Talk yesterday.
